What Is Structured Cabling and Why Is It Important?
Understanding the Basics of Structured Cabling Systems
Structured cabling refers to a standardized approach for designing and installing communication cabling systems within commercial buildings and office environments. Instead of relying on disconnected wiring methods, structured cabling creates an organized framework that supports voice, data, security, and communication technologies through a unified infrastructure.

Patch Panels, Racks, and Cable Management
Patch panels and equipment racks help organize network connections while improving accessibility for maintenance and future upgrades. Proper cable management contributes to cleaner installations and more efficient troubleshooting processes.

Preventing Signal Interference and Crosstalk
Proper separation of communication cables from electrical systems helps minimize interference and maintain reliable data transmission throughout the network environment.
